Abstract | The fatigue failure of a plate-type as-cast TiAl alloy was investigated in this paper. Fatigue tests were carried out by using a specially designed novel holder at room temperature with stress ratio of 0.1. Through the observation on the failure specimens, some factors in relation to the fatigue failure like surface roughness, grain orientation and grain size were investigated. Corresponding results show that surface roughness takes little effect on the fatigue behaviour, and that parallel-orientation and fine grains possess the best resistance to fatigue cracking, whereas coarse grains and perpendicular-orientation possess the lowest resistance. |
